DESCRIPTION:/Exposé en anglais/Talk in english/ \n\nThe Maker-Breaker game 
 is played on a hypergraph H. Maker and Breaker take turns coloring vertice
 s of H\, in red and blue respectively. Maker wins if she gets a monochroma
 tic red edge at any point\, otherwise Breaker wins. We present some state 
 of the art around this game and then proceed with our own results. Our stu
 dy is centered on the notion of danger at x\, which is a subhypergraph rep
 resenting an urgent threat that Breaker must hit with his next pick if Mak
 er picks x. Applying this concept in hypergraphs of rank 3 i.e. in which a
 ll edges are of size at most 3\, we provide a structural characterization 
 of the winner with perfect play\, as well as optimal strategies for both p
 layers based on danger intersections. A crucial corollary is that Maker ha
 s a winning strategy on H if and only if she can guarantee the appearance\
 , within the first three rounds of play\, of a very specific elementary su
 bhypergraph on which she easily wins. As a consequence\, we are able to de
 termine the algorithmic complexity of deciding which player has a winning 
 strategy on a given hypergraph: this problem\, which is known to be PSPACE
 -complete on 6-uniform hypergraphs\, is in polynomial time on hypergraphs 
 of rank 3. Another consequence is that\, if Maker has a winning strategy o
 n a hypergraph H of rank 3\, then she can get a monochromatic red edge in 
 just O(log(|V(H)|)) rounds of play. \n\n[Florian Galliot] (ATER au LaBRI )
